James Haywood RHODES Sr., headstone, Fugate Family Cemetery, Rye Cove, Virginia. He was known as “Haywood.” He came to Scott County with his parents, Joseph RHODES and Catherine FULK about 1860. They settled near the Rye Cove area. He is first mentioned as a laborer on Rufus FUGATE’s farm in the 1870 Census.
